In Japanese, kono mama, sono mama, ano mama このまま, そのまま, あのまま mean the way something is right now, used to refer to things that have continued "this way" or "that way" for a while, often in the sense of "the way things are right now is bad." A mama-san or mamasan is usually a woman in a position of authority, especially one in charge of a geisha house or bar or nightclub in Japan and East Asia. “Mattaku” means completely. The kyōiku mama is a stereotyped figure in modern Japanese society portrayed as a mother who relentlessly drives her child to study, to the detriment of the child's social and physical development, and emotional well-being..
